Recurrent 17q12 microduplications contribute to renal disease but not diabetes

Conclusion We demonstrate 17q12 microdeletions but not microduplications are associated with diabetes in a population-based cohort, likely caused by HNF1B haploinsufficiency. We show that both 17q12 microdeletions and microduplications are associated with renal disease, and multiple genes within the region likely contribute to renal and neurocognitive phenotypes.
